牛津词典
noun
- (故事中的)术士,男巫,巫师
(in stories) a man with magic powers, who is helped by evil spirits
柯林斯词典
- 巫师
In fairy stories, asorcereris a person who performs magic by using the power of evil spirits.
英英释义
noun
- one who practices magic or sorcery
